Now it's time to see if you have the tactical nous to match your battlefield bravery. Have you got what it takes to lead an entire army into battle? Can you make the tough political decisions required to keep your rivals in check? Will you be able to unite all of ancient China through diplomatic cunning and military might?

Dynasty Warriors 6: Empires gives you the chance to answer all of these questions. For the first time ever in a Warriors game you get the opportunity to play as either a ruler or an officer. You can choose to be the all powerful decision maker who combines politics and tactics to achieve the ultimate goal or the warrior who carries out those orders and turns strategic planning into battlefield glory.
  • Choose from two distinctly different ways to play the game
  • Create your own unique character in Edit Mode
  • Collect and use special cards to gain a strategic advantage both in battle and in your political manoeuvring
  • Explore each level to discover strategic advantages and use new surprise attacks to catch your enemies unaware
  • One new character that didn't appear in Dynasty Warriors 6 and six more characters have new weapons and new move sets
  • Brand new stages and levels that present new challenges to overcome, including the return of the Nanman Kingdom

The game is great, but it could've been a lot better. There's no Free Mode, only an extended Empire Mode. There's also no "Load Original" to give us anything from the original DW6. The Empire Mode is great, and the mode to let you use your own Warriors is good. Surprising, the game is merely a Menu screen where you can draw "Cards" and use them, upgrade your weapons, go to the shop, or go to battle. You can't even position your troops at the places you've captured either. I didn't think they'd get rid of any features from the old DW5: Empires but they have. They also didn't add any XBOX Live gameplay available, which would have been good. However, there are less generic weapons now (except for the women) as they've changed a few people's weapons. They brang back one old character but no other one's, which is a shame. However, they are offering free DLC (music and CAW armour), so they may make old characters available through DLC. Overall, it's a great fun game, just like DW6 and I recommend it if you're a fan of the series or want to play a good button masher, but it could've have been a lot better. I was expecting more.
